Ring hoop padlock and assembly method

A ring hoop padlock comprises a ring hoop rotatable about an axis of rotation; a lock cylinder that has a cylinder housing and a rotatable cylinder core; an entrainer coupled to the cylinder core for driving the ring hoop; a housing that has a front housing part and a rear housing part; and an insertion part in which the lock cylinder is held, with the insertion part being integrally formed in one piece.

Smart lock box

A smart lock box system is described. One implementation of the lock box system includes a locking mechanism configured to securely hold a cover over a compartment. The lock box system includes a receiver capable of receiving signals from a user device. The lock box system also includes a processor configured to identify an access message in a received signal, a service to verify that the access message was provided by an authorized party, and cause the locking mechanism to be released in response to verifying that the access message was provided by the authorized party. The open/close events are recorded in a distributed ledger to document which user's device was used to access a given property at a given time. Furthermore, the smart lock box system utilizes a push notification service, based on user device's GPS, to inform owners when to depart/return to the property.

Padlock for securing a switch

A lockout padlock for securing a switch of an industrial plant comprises a lock housing composed of plastic, a hoop, a lock cylinder that has a cylinder housing and a rotatable cylinder core, and a key, with the cylinder core being rotatable between a locked position in which the hoop is locked or lockable to the lock housing and an unlocked position. The lock cylinder has a plurality of tumblers, with each tumbler being movable between a respective release position and a respective blocking position. The plurality of tumblers comprise a plurality of pin tumblers that are spring-loaded in the direction of their respective blocking positions. The plurality of tumblers furthermore comprise a plurality of supplementary tumblers that are not spring-loaded and that are freely movably supported between their respective release positions and their respective blocking positions.

PADLOCK BASIC ASSEMBLY KIT AND PADLOCK SYSTEM

A padlock basic kit for assembling a padlock in a configuration that can be selected from a plurality of configurations, wherein the configurations differ with respect to the type of lock cylinder used in the padlock and optionally additionally with respect to the type of closing hoop used in the padlock, comprises a lock body, at least two different lock cylinder adapters, and a closing plate. In this respect, a first one of the at least two lock cylinder adapters has a reception passage that is configured to receive a lock cylinder of a first type and a second one of the at least two lock cylinder adapters has a reception passage that is configured to receive a lock cylinder of a second type. The lock body has a lock cylinder receiver that extends along a longitudinal direction into the lock body and that is configured to selectively receive the first lock cylinder adapter with a lock cylinder of the first type inserted therein, the second lock cylinder adapter with a lock cylinder of the second type inserted therein, or a lock cylinder of a third type. The closing plate is configured to close the lock cylinder receiver such that it substantially completely covers a respective lock cylinder received in the lock cylinder receiver.

BLUETOOTH SMART PADLOCK

Disclosed is a Bluetooth smart padlock, including a lock housing, a lock beam, a lock tab assembly, a power assembly and a sensing switch. The lock housing is provided with a Bluetooth module for establishing a communication with a mobile terminal and a controller electrically connected with the Bluetooth module; the lock beam is partially provided in the lock housing, and provided with a lock tab groove; a lock tab assembly and a power assembly are both provided in the lock housing, wherein the lock tab assembly comprises a lock tab piece, and the power assembly is in transmission connection with the lock tab piece to drive the lock tab piece to extend into or separate from the lock tab groove, to unlock or lock the lock beam; and the sensing switch is provided on the lock housing for controlling the power assembly.

Electronic lockbox with key retainer subassembly

Disclosed herein are various embodiments of an electronic lockbox for storing keys and key cards. The lockbox may include calendar-based entry rules so that the key codes can differ based on the date and time. The lockbox may be controllable by a mobile device such as a mobile phone, tablet, or other mobile device. The lockbox may include functionality so that key codes for the lockbox can be transmitted via websites such as Airbnb, HomeAway, or other rental websites, so that guests automatically receive their unique lockbox codes when they confirm their reservations. The lockbox may also receive a Bluetooth low energy virtual key which may be transmitted directly from a user's mobile phone to the lockbox, so that no manual code entry through the keypad is required by a user. The lockbox may be capable of accepting multiple passcodes enabled at different times and dates, and for different purposes.
